Overview

Finland, officially the Republic of Finland, is a Nordic country located in Northern Europe. It shares land borders with Sweden to the west, Russia to the east, and Norway to the north while Estonia lies to its south. Finland is a parliamentary republic consisting of 19 regions and 310 municipalities. The capital and largest city is Helsinki. Other major cities are Espoo, Vantaa, Tampere, Oulu and Turku.

Finland is considered one of the safest countries in the world. Crime rates are extremely low and the law is strictly enforced. It is safe to travel to Finland, even alone, but it is always important to stay alert in all situations.
